**Python的平均值函數(shù):更好地理解數(shù)據(jù)**
Python是一種簡(jiǎn)單而強(qiáng)大的編程語(yǔ)言,擁有豐富的函數(shù)庫(kù)和工具,使得數(shù)據(jù)分析和統(tǒng)計(jì)變得更加容易。其中,平均值函數(shù)是Python中常用的函數(shù)之一。通過(guò)計(jì)算一組數(shù)據(jù)的平均值,我們可以更好地理解數(shù)據(jù)的趨勢(shì)和特征。
_x000D_**什么是平均值函數(shù)?**
_x000D_平均值函數(shù)是一種用于計(jì)算一組數(shù)據(jù)的平均值的函數(shù)。在Python中,我們可以使用內(nèi)置的mean()函數(shù)來(lái)實(shí)現(xiàn)。該函數(shù)接受一個(gè)可迭代的數(shù)據(jù)集合作為參數(shù),并返回?cái)?shù)據(jù)集合的平均值。
_x000D_**如何使用平均值函數(shù)?**
_x000D_使用平均值函數(shù)非常簡(jiǎn)單。我們需要導(dǎo)入statistics庫(kù),該庫(kù)包含了一系列用于統(tǒng)計(jì)分析的函數(shù)。然后,我們可以使用mean()函數(shù)來(lái)計(jì)算一組數(shù)據(jù)的平均值。
_x000D_下面是一個(gè)例子,展示了如何使用平均值函數(shù)來(lái)計(jì)算一組數(shù)據(jù)的平均值:
_x000D_`python
_x000D_import statistics
_x000D_data = [1, 2, 3, 4, 5]
_x000D_average = statistics.mean(data)
_x000D_print("數(shù)據(jù)集的平均值為:", average)
_x000D_ _x000D_在上面的例子中,我們定義了一個(gè)名為data的列表,其中包含了一組數(shù)據(jù)。然后,我們使用mean()函數(shù)計(jì)算了這組數(shù)據(jù)的平均值,并將結(jié)果打印輸出。
_x000D_**為什么使用平均值函數(shù)?**
_x000D_平均值函數(shù)在數(shù)據(jù)分析和統(tǒng)計(jì)中扮演著重要的角色。它可以幫助我們更好地理解數(shù)據(jù)集的中心趨勢(shì),并從中獲取有用的信息。
_x000D_平均值可以告訴我們數(shù)據(jù)集的典型值是多少。通過(guò)計(jì)算平均值,我們可以獲得一種代表數(shù)據(jù)集的中心趨勢(shì)的指標(biāo)。例如,在一組考試成績(jī)中,平均值可以告訴我們整體上的平均水平是多少。
_x000D_平均值可以幫助我們發(fā)現(xiàn)異常值。如果數(shù)據(jù)集中存在一些極端值,這些值可能會(huì)對(duì)整體趨勢(shì)產(chǎn)生較大的影響。通過(guò)計(jì)算平均值,我們可以更容易地發(fā)現(xiàn)這些異常值,并對(duì)其進(jìn)行分析和處理。
_x000D_平均值可以用于比較不同數(shù)據(jù)集之間的差異。通過(guò)計(jì)算不同數(shù)據(jù)集的平均值,我們可以比較它們的中心趨勢(shì),從而了解它們之間的差異和相似性。
_x000D_**平均值函數(shù)的局限性**
_x000D_盡管平均值函數(shù)在數(shù)據(jù)分析中非常有用,但它也有一些局限性。平均值對(duì)異常值非常敏感。如果數(shù)據(jù)集中存在一些極端值,這些值可能會(huì)對(duì)平均值產(chǎn)生較大的影響,從而導(dǎo)致平均值失去代表性。
_x000D_平均值只能提供有關(guān)數(shù)據(jù)集中心趨勢(shì)的信息,而無(wú)法提供有關(guān)數(shù)據(jù)分布的詳細(xì)信息。如果我們需要更深入地了解數(shù)據(jù)的分布情況,可能需要使用其他統(tǒng)計(jì)指標(biāo),如標(biāo)準(zhǔn)差、中位數(shù)等。
_x000D_平均值函數(shù)只適用于數(shù)值型數(shù)據(jù)。如果我們的數(shù)據(jù)集包含非數(shù)值型數(shù)據(jù),如文本或類(lèi)別變量,平均值函數(shù)將無(wú)法計(jì)算。
_x000D_**小結(jié)**
_x000D_通過(guò)本文,我們了解了Python中平均值函數(shù)的基本概念和使用方法。平均值函數(shù)可以幫助我們更好地理解數(shù)據(jù)集的中心趨勢(shì),并從中獲取有用的信息。我們也要意識(shí)到平均值函數(shù)的局限性,并在需要時(shí)結(jié)合其他統(tǒng)計(jì)指標(biāo)進(jìn)行數(shù)據(jù)分析和解釋。
_x000D_**問(wèn)答擴(kuò)展**
_x000D_1. 什么是中位數(shù)?如何計(jì)算中位數(shù)?
_x000D_中位數(shù)是一組數(shù)據(jù)中居于中間位置的值。要計(jì)算中位數(shù),需要將數(shù)據(jù)集按照大小排序,然后找到中間位置的值。如果數(shù)據(jù)集的數(shù)量為奇數(shù),中位數(shù)就是中間位置的值;如果數(shù)據(jù)集的數(shù)量為偶數(shù),中位數(shù)是中間兩個(gè)值的平均值。
_x000D_2. 什么是標(biāo)準(zhǔn)差?如何計(jì)算標(biāo)準(zhǔn)差?
_x000D_標(biāo)準(zhǔn)差是一種衡量數(shù)據(jù)分布的離散程度的統(tǒng)計(jì)指標(biāo)。標(biāo)準(zhǔn)差越大,數(shù)據(jù)集的離散程度越大;標(biāo)準(zhǔn)差越小,數(shù)據(jù)集的離散程度越小。要計(jì)算標(biāo)準(zhǔn)差,首先需要計(jì)算每個(gè)數(shù)據(jù)點(diǎn)與平均值的差值,然后將這些差值的平方求和,再除以數(shù)據(jù)集的數(shù)量,最后取平方根。
_x000D_3. 平均值函數(shù)適用于哪些類(lèi)型的數(shù)據(jù)?
_x000D_平均值函數(shù)適用于數(shù)值型數(shù)據(jù),如整數(shù)、浮點(diǎn)數(shù)等。它無(wú)法計(jì)算非數(shù)值型數(shù)據(jù),如文本、類(lèi)別變量等。
_x000D_4. 平均值函數(shù)在數(shù)據(jù)分析中有哪些應(yīng)用場(chǎng)景?
_x000D_平均值函數(shù)在數(shù)據(jù)分析中有廣泛的應(yīng)用場(chǎng)景。它可以幫助我們了解數(shù)據(jù)集的中心趨勢(shì),比較不同數(shù)據(jù)集之間的差異,發(fā)現(xiàn)異常值等。例如,在金融領(lǐng)域,平均值函數(shù)可以用于計(jì)算股票的平均收益率;在醫(yī)學(xué)研究中,平均值函數(shù)可以用于計(jì)算患者的平均生存時(shí)間等。
_x000D_5. 平均值函數(shù)的局限性有哪些?
_x000D_平均值函數(shù)對(duì)異常值非常敏感,可能失去代表性;平均值只提供了數(shù)據(jù)集中心趨勢(shì)的信息,無(wú)法提供關(guān)于數(shù)據(jù)分布的詳細(xì)信息;平均值函數(shù)只適用于數(shù)值型數(shù)據(jù),無(wú)法計(jì)算非數(shù)值型數(shù)據(jù)。
_x000D_